It maybe a bit late to raise this issue about MM 4.1, now that it is in RC phase. But here it is. When playing to an external UPNP device ("Play to"), there seems no way to achieve gapless playback, which ranks # 1 in my priority list. For some albums (eg classical opera), this makes for a very unpleasing listening experience. I know that gapless playback requieres collaboration between the UPNP renderer and the UPNP control point, but renderers capable of gapless playback through UPNPAV do exist (for ex. Simaudio Mind 180D, Cambridge Audio StreamMagic 6, Linn DS), and so for UPNP controllers (for ex. Foobar 2000, BubbleUPnP). It would be really nice if MM could achieve the same. One thing I am not sure about however is whether with the "Play to ..." feature MM qualifies as a UPNP control point or not. Has such functionnality been considered for inclusion in MediaMonkey ?
